    Abramovich targets Newcastle striker Ba for a new-look ChelseaBy Sportsmail Reporter
    PUBLISHED: 23:17 GMT, 21 March 2012 | UPDATED: 23:17 GMT, 21 March 2012
    Comments (38) Share
    Chelsea have added Newcastle striker Demba Ba to their list of potential summer targets.

    Owner Roman Abramovich wants a forward, winger, midfielder and right back.

    Hot property: Toon striker Ba is being tracked by Chelsea

    Porto striker Hulk and Napoli's Edinson Cavani are top of the list as Chelsea consider replacing Didier Drogba, 34, while Shakhtar Donetsk's Willian is wanted to replace Florent Malouda, 31.
    Newcastle, who also expect a Chelsea bid for Cheick Tiote, are hopeful they can keep Ba, 26, but accept they are vulnerable to substantial offers.


    Newcastle are showing interest in defender Virgil van Dijk. The 20-year-old centre back, from FC Groningen, is set for talks with Newcastle and his agent Henk Maarten Chin next month ahead of a possible summer move.

    The Holland Under 21 defender has also been watched by Blackburn.
